    Anakin's Betrayal - begins as Obi-Wan and Boga fall into the water on Utapau (Order 66) and ends as Bail lands at the Jedi Temple.

    General Grievous - begins as Obi-Wan appears on Boga's back (riding out of the pen). I'm not sure where it ends, though.

    Grievous and the Droids - I know I remember hearing this when Grievous is on his wheel bike.

    Anakin's Dark Deeds - this piece starts as Obi-Wan and Yoda walk through the Jedi Temple, surveying the dead bodies. It lasts through the Separatist slaughter and the declaration of the Empire, and ends at the end of the "Scene That Explains It All" (Obi-Wan visits Padme and tells her of Anakin's dark deeds).

    The Immolation Scene - this piece begins as Anakin is on fire, and it ends as the Naboo Skiff leaves Mustafar.

    The first half of General Grievous is where you hear Obi-wan ride Boga to where the General is with the Separatist Council. There's a brief moment where the music almost stops. That's where Obi-wan jumps down to confront Grievous. If you're recording the soundtrack to fit the film, the next track to use is the first half of Grievous talks to Sidious. That's where Grievous' shuttle arrives on Utapau and after he comes down the ramp and runs to the communication chamber. Then you play the small bit from Revenge Of The Sith, which is when the main title ends and transitions into ROTS. Then you go into the first part of Grievous And The Droids, for the fight that takes place there. I don't have the exact minute numbers, but then you go back to General Grievous for the chase and fight.

    That's how you do that. Music from TPM and AOTC that returns as recycled music.

    -Duel Of The Fates.
    -Arena Battle, from when the Clone Army arrives.
    -The Droid Invasion, including the Emperor's theme from ROTJ.
    -Qui-gon's Noble End, from the one disc release. Not sure what it's called on the UE.
    -Anakin Destroys The Federation Ship from TPM. Not sure of the UE track title.

    On the TPM one disc, it's the first part of the track after the intro using DOTF's beginning. In TPM, it's where Artoo repairs the sheild generator on the Nubain. It's used when Anakin goes to win the Podrace. In AOTC, it's where Yoda and the Clone Army arrives. In ROTS, it's where Anakin and Palpatine, carrying Obi-wan are running down the elevator shaft as the Invisible Hand's been damaged. It's cut off before once the Hand has been stablized.
